                  I don't know if this is the right way to measure speed. I'd rather say it's probably the only way to measure speed with just the Monarco HAT. You can use math blocks to calculate the number of ticks in a certain time (see image bellow). In the DELM block I set a delay of 1s and in the CNR block there is also a value of 1. So I get the number of ticks per second on the DIV output. Of course, you can choose another time period.

                  Alternatively, you can use the DIF_ block directly (see doc here).

                  If you only need this information for observing, it will be ok. If you would like to control the rotation speed accordingly, you will need to filter the values ​​and it will probably be a lot of work.

                      it doesn't look bad. If you only want to monitor revolutions per minute, you can set a delay of 60 in the DELM block and delete the DIV and MUL blocks. I prepared a DIV block just for case you want a value in seconds.

                      Counter reset is only for timely reset so that the value does not overflow. But the counters are 16-bit. So the value doesn't overflow for a while.
